Responsibilities

The Team

Our Account Management team owns retention and accelerates expansion, ultimately contributing to the transformation of our largest Enterprise customers worldwide. You will drive revenue growth across Atlassian’s full product portfolio by delivering high customer retention rates, proactively engaging on expansion opportunities, and leading upsell, upgrade & cross-sell opportunities throughout the customer lifecycle. You will partner closely with our Global Sales Team to drive Total Book of Business growth. Additionally, you will be partnering with the extended Sales team on strategic opportunities, including white space analysis, strategic account planning & mapping, and cross-functional partnership with Sales support teams.

You will report into the Manager of Enterprise Account Management.

More about you

We are looking for a team player who can adapt rapidly to changing events and handle the complexity and detail orientation that comes with large enterprise accounts. In addition, you need to be able to prioritize high-value activities amongst competing priorities. You have over 5 years of relevant experience with a proven track record of achieving revenue targets and accelerating expansion within your owned book of business, ideally with experience in owning sales engagements end-to-end. The team is composed of proactive, resilient, and empathetic Account Managers, specialized in accelerating growth across Atlassian's full suite of products and services. You are adaptable to change, consistently seek opportunities to learn, and lean into collaboration to drive success. We believe in the Atlassian values and want to use them as our compass in constantly refining and optimizing our go-to-market model.

What You Will Do:

  • You will accelerate revenue growth by leveraging existing customer footprints to maximize expansion via a tops-down, solution-oriented approach

  • Develop Senior and Executive relationships over video conferences as well as in-person

  • Manage high-value renewals & expansion across a sizable product portfolio

  • Ownership of growth opportunity management and sales cycles end-to-end

  • Partner with the account team on account planning and driving total book of business growth through competitive, market, and whitespace analysis

  • You will increase customer awareness of Atlassian's product portfolio to discover cross-sell and up-sell opportunities

  • Maintain a deep understanding of product updates and new offerings, and articulate those improvements to customers and our solution partners

  • Forecasting accountability for your owned book of business

Your background:

  • 5+ years experience in account management, inside sales, customer success, or other relevant business areas

  • Ability to establish rapport and build relationships and trust over the phone and on video across a wide variety of countries and cultures

  • Professional level Spanish or Italian language skills

  • Ability to speak English fluently

  • Proven track record of meeting or exceeding performance goals

  • Experience selling Enterprise SaaS products across a global account footprint

  • Experience managing high-revenue customer engagements with Enterprise-level customers

  • Experience managing complex, end-to-end sales cycles is preferred

  • Experience managing change and transformations

It's great, but not required, if you have:

  • Experience working with Channel Partners & GSIs to retain and grow customer accounts

  • Experience using Salesforce, Clari and Tableau

  • Experience in analyzing data to support identifying opportunities and projecting growth trajectories

About Atlassian

Atlassian powers the collaboration that helps teams accomplish what would otherwise be impossible alone.

From space missions and motor racing to bugs in code and IT requests, no task is too large or too small with the right team, the right tools, and the right practices.

Over 300,000 global companies and 80% of the Fortune 500 rely on Atlassian’s software, like Jira, Confluence, Loom, and Trello, to help their teams work better together and deliver quality results on time.

With our 300,000+ customers and team of 10,000+ Atlassians, we are building the next generation of team collaboration and productivity software.
